Output 5da821d7ce18bc33f3890e0c1954a7554ea844ac21e8f75ebc1a1e2baaa66164:26

value
175673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fb7a9ba095e60c47ba8cccb03d8b9f09df2f92d OP_EQUAL
address
3Enva6zUnRL6Sp2zq3H2kxhy61EopHeoBy
transaction
5da821d7ce18bc33f3890e0c1954a7554ea844ac21e8f75ebc1a1e2baaa66164
confirmations
188559
spent
true